Governor AbdulRazaq Swears in Kwara LG Chairpersons, Urges Them to Serve with Prudence
Kwara State Governor A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q on Monday swore in the newly elected chairpersons and vice chairpersons of the state's 16 local government areas, urging them to exercise prudence in leadership and work closely with the people in the interest of all.
Speaking after the oath-taking ceremony at the Government House in Ilorin, the Governor congratulated the newly inaugurated council chiefs, their families, party leaders, community stakeholders, and all those who contributed to their emergence.

“Set realistic goals for yourself. Be conscious of your legacies. Be fair to everyone and to yourself. Attend to the needs of the people, and be open to positive engagements across board,” he said.
“Our country is in a transitive phase as our economy undergoes reforms. This has brought some inconveniences for the people. Please be sensitive to the realities of the time. Don't indulge yourselves while the people struggle to meet basic needs.
“As local government areas and first layer of government, be creative, explore areas of cooperation, and complement yourselves for bigger accomplishments. Importantly, please prove to the people that you truly deserve to occupy this esteemed office. I wish you all the best, ladies and gentlemen.”
Party chairman Prince Sunday Fagbemi commended the people of the state for their support and the Governor for his statesmanship and commitment to public good.
“This is a great moment. We have just cemented the foundation laid for the good of Kwara. We are thankful to Kwarans for their support. The agenda is to develop Kwara and take the state to the next level,” according to the party chairman. M
ajeed Bolakale Podo, the Ilorin South chairman who spoke on behalf of his colleagues, said they will work hard for the good of the people.
